Unpacking "Dominic": A Name Steeped in History and Meaning

The name "Dominic" carries a profound resonance, tracing its origins back to the ancient world. Derived from the Late Latin name "Dominicus," its core meaning is "of the Lord" or "belonging to the Lord." This etymological root stems from the Latin word "dominus," which translates to "lord" or "master." Historically, this name was often bestowed upon a child born on a Sunday, a day traditionally dedicated to the Lord, further cementing its spiritual connection. The simplicity and depth of its meaning have ensured its enduring appeal across centuries and cultures.

The Enduring Legacy of Saint Dominic and the Dominican Order

A significant factor contributing to the widespread recognition and reverence for the name "Dominic" is its association with several saints throughout history. Foremost among them is Saint Dominic (Domingo Félix de Guzmán), the founder of an immensely influential monastic order: the Order of Preachers, more commonly known as the Dominicans. Born in Caleruega, Spain, in 1170, Saint Dominic dedicated his life to preaching, teaching, and combating heresy, particularly the Albigensian movement in southern France.

Saint Dominic's life and work left an indelible mark on the Catholic Church and beyond. His emphasis on intellectual rigor, theological study, and evangelical preaching shaped the character of his order, which quickly spread throughout Europe. The Dominicans became renowned for their commitment to education, establishing universities and contributing significantly to philosophy and theology. The enduring legacy of Saint Dominic ensures that the name carries connotations of scholarship, spiritual devotion, and a dedication to truth. Spanish Variation: Domingo

Across the Iberian Peninsula and Latin America, the name transforms into "Domingo." This Spanish variation directly translates to "Sunday," reinforcing the historical tradition of naming children born on that day after the Lord. "Domingo" carries a vibrant, often sun-drenched connotation, reflecting the lively cultures where it is prevalent. The name is celebrated in many Spanish-speaking communities, further cementing its global footprint.

Origins and Meaning of "Carvalho"

The surname "Carvalho" is of Portuguese origin and literally means "oak tree." It is a topographical surname, meaning it was derived from a geographical feature or a place name associated with it. In this case, it would have been given to someone who lived near a prominent oak tree or in a place named for its oak trees. The oak tree itself is a powerful symbol in many cultures, representing strength, longevity, wisdom, and resilience. This symbolic meaning imbues the surname with a sense of enduring strength and connection to nature.
